cropboosting
Cropboosting refers to a range of practices, technologies, and products aimed at increasing agricultural crop yields, quality, and resilience. It combines genetic, agronomic, and data-driven approaches designed to optimize plant performance across diverse environments while reducing resource use and environmental impact.
Genetic improvement under cropboosting includes conventional breeding, marker-assisted selection, and modern gene-editing techniques such as CRISPR.
